In NYC the NY Post has the best coupons most of the time. Both the Daily News and NY Post get the PG. NY Post has SS and sometimes RP. The Daily News always has RP but no SS. The GM coupons (that come out every 5 or 6 weeks) appear only in the NY Post. HTH.

Just an FYI, the Star Ledger papers in the dollar store have the same coupons that you would get in the paper from, say, the convenience store. Which means, unfortunately (at least, in my area), they don’t include the RedPlum insert. So, if you are looking for something that includes ALL the coupons, keep in mind it is whatever your area would normally get in that particular newspaper, from another supplier. Around here, we get Red Plum in with grocery circulars delivered on Thursdays. It is not in the papers sold at retail.
